Transaction 28213bbf4bcc786b884fd7cd6d5b924fdd399083ed41990997a2c2db4a99e8e4
1 Input
1 Output
-
28213bbf4bcc786b884fd7cd6d5b924fdd399083ed41990997a2c2db4a99e8e4:0
- value
- 659941
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a934e54fccb61164b37bdcb49fb27cfb4178124 OP_EQUAL
- address
- 3EKje1re7e18fxxgeVoUeJa2jvVmnXkMMX